Back stitching is VERY IMPORTANT!!!
You don’t want to skip the back stitch because that’s what secures your stitches. Always back stitch in the beginning and end of your stitches!

@Tammy Robinson good question! When I’m choosing a fabric the first thing I want to know is what am I making. Then how do I want it to fit; loose, flowing, stiff, stretchy… etc. then when I go to the fabric store I literally take the fabric feel it hold it up to me and see if it’s loose, flowing, etc. once I got the one that fits my idea I buy it.
